Welcome to FT

For most upgrades you can only upgrade a flight number operated by the airline and only with miles from that airline freq flyer program. Codeshare and cross airline upgrade are not possible (with the exception of some very limited Staralliance & Asiamiles (?) upgrades.)

You could try phoning Velocity (as that is where your ff miles are) but be prepared to be dissapointed
